Key Features of the Real Estate New Listing Form
The Real Estate New Listing Form includes several required fields that are vital for effective property listing. Some of these fields encompass:
-
Property address
-
City
-
Zip code
-
MLS number
-
Price
-
Listing agent
-
List date
-
Showing instructions
Each field is designed to capture specific information, while the inclusion of the listing agent's signature ensures accountability and professionalism in the listing process.

Who is eligible to use the Real Estate New Listing Form?
The Real Estate New Listing Form is primarily for licensed real estate agents who need to list properties for sale. It may also be used by brokerages and real estate professionals assisting clients.
What information do I need before completing the form?
To complete the form, gather essential details about the property including address, city, zip code, MLS number, listing price, list date, and showing instructions to ensure accuracy.

What are common mistakes to avoid when filling out this form?
Avoid common mistakes such as misspelling the property address, omitting required fields like MLS number or listing price, and not signing the form before submission.
Is notarization required for this form?
No, notarization is not required for the Real Estate New Listing Form. However, ensure the listing agent's signature is present to validate the document.
